The Brickbottom Gallery is a non-profit exhibition space established in 1989 and run by the Brickbottom Artists' Association (BAA). It is open to emerging and established artists in the greater Boston metropolitan area. Shows are scheduled throughout the year, and there are no fees for exhibiting.

Artists and curators are encouraged to send group show proposals along with images, image index page, artists’ resumes and statements to Brickbottom Gallery, 1 Fitchburg Street, C-111, Somerville, MA, 02143. Questions? Email us at gallery [at] brickbottom.org.
